A Mesolithic to Early Bronze Age retouched flake. The translucent dark grey flint is heavily patinated off white and has a patch of cortex. The flake has been broken at the proximal end and fine retouch along edge of the dorsal face. Both of these expose the dark grey flint core, which suggests that the flake was reused at a later date. The length is 25.2mm, the width is 15.9mm, the thickness is 7.8mm and the weight is 3.32g.

22 pieces of worked flint from broad blade industry. 13 flakes bear traces of cortex on the outer surface of the flint pebbles. The industry appears to have been based on flint from the gravels, but there are two pieces of Wold’s flint. 5 pieces show signs of retouch/use.
